What is the fuel consumption of Daihatsu Terios?

What is the fuel consumption of Daihatsu Terios? Combined fuel economy figures are between 7.7 l/100 km (30.55 mpg) and 8.4 l/100 km (28 mpg).

What engine is in a 2007 Daihatsu Terios?

Only two engines are offered, a 107bhp 1.6-litre petrol and the model we have here, the 120bhp 1.9-litre diesel. The diesel is better able to cope with the heavy body and 4×4 hardware but because it’s got such grunt, it’s not that much more economical than the petrol.

Is a Daihatsu Terios permanent 4 wheel drive?

The vehicle has a permanent 4WD system via lockable central differential.

Can you tow with Daihatsu Terios?

The towing capacity of the Daihatsu Terios supports up to 1400kg. This is a braked figure, while the maximum load for any vehicle without using trailer brakes is 750kg, if rated to tow that much in the first place.

What is a Toyota Blizzard?

The Toyota Blizzard is a four-wheel-drive vehicle built by Daihatsu for Toyota from March 1980 into the 1990s. It was built by Daihatsu, with the first generation LD10 a version of the Daihatsu Taft and the second generation Blizzard (LD20) based on the Daihatsu Rugger.
